Locals Torch 5 Water Tankers After Motorcyclist’s Death in Karachi

A tragic accident occurred near Jail Chowrangi in Karachi on Monday when a water tanker fatally hit a motorcyclist.

The incident sparked widespread outrage among locals, who responded by setting multiple water tankers ablaze.

Authorities reported that five tankers were torched during the protests.

Rescue teams confirmed the death of the motorcyclist at the scene. The fire brigade swiftly intervened to extinguish the fires before they could spread further.

Sindh Home Minister Ziaul Hassan Lanjar has taken notice of the situation and requested a detailed report from law enforcement regarding the arson attacks.

Rescue authorities reported that in the last 45 days, 107 people have lost their lives in various traffic accidents across the city. The fatalities included men, women, and children.

This year, 78 men have died in traffic-related incidents, while the disorderly and unregulated traffic has resulted in the deaths of 14 women.

Tragically, children were not spared either, with 11 boys and 4 girls losing their lives in these accidents.

Furthermore, around 15 civilians have sustained injuries due to the negligence and lack of oversight by the traffic police.
